Output 3fe643989265096f1eaaf1e72296af5c724c1b95294bf998ca0319a3b9b054ab:0

value
4984681647
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10d609c555bd029d80358e5264d3a87e6e74d2e0 OP_EQUALVERIFY OP_CHECKSIG
address
12Y2Dhi6Rm7kuNWWv7JPg4GZToqn3aExNm
transaction
3fe643989265096f1eaaf1e72296af5c724c1b95294bf998ca0319a3b9b054ab
confirmations
634992
spent
true